Ingredients:
- 2 cups cooked chicken, shredded
- 6 strips of bacon, cooked and crumbled
- 1 cup ranch dressing
- 2 cups cooked pasta (such as penne or rotini)
- 1 cup shredded cheese (cheddar or mozzarella)
- 1 cup broccoli florets (optional)
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
Method:
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). This ensures that your casserole gets that perfect bubbly and golden finish.
Step 2: Combine the Ingredients
In a large bowl, combine the shredded chicken, crumbled bacon, ranch dressing, cooked pasta, broccoli (if using), gar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per.
Step 3: Mix Until Well Combined
Mix well until all ingredients are combined. You want every piece of chicken and pasta to be coated in that delicious ranch goodness.
Step 4: Prepare the Baking Dish
Transfer the mixture to a greased 9×13 inch baking dish and spread evenly. This allows for even cooking and that comforting, gooey consistency.
Step 5: Add the Topping
Top with shredded cheese. Go crazy with the cheese—who doesn’t love a melty, cheesy top to their casserole?
Step 6: Bake to Perfection
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bly and golden. You’ll know it’s ready when your kitchen smells heavenly!
Step 7: Cool and Serve
Let it cool for a few minutes before serving. This will help everything set and ensure no one burns their tongue on the hot cheese.

Storage & Leftovers Guide
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. You can reheat individual portions in the microwave or cover and pop it back in the oven until warmed through. Casseroles can also be frozen! Just make sure to let it cool completely, then wrap it tightly. It’s good for about 2-3 months in the freezer.
Kitchen Wisdom & Success Tips
- Always use cooked chicken to save time. Rotisserie chicken is perfect for this dish!
- Feel free to customize with other veggies you might have. Bell peppers, peas, or even corn can be fantastic additions.
- If you’re sensitive to sodium, consider using low-sodium ranch dressing and reducing added salt.
Flavor Variations & Adaptations
Want to spice things up? Add some buffalo sauce to the mixture for a spicy twist. For a healthier version, swap the pasta for quinoa or zucchini noodles, and use Greek yogurt in place of ranch dressing.

Can I use raw chicken?
Absolutely! Just ensure to cook the casserole longer (about 45-50 minutes) to ensure the chicken is fully cooked. -
What if I don’t have ranch dressing?
You can use a homemade ranch blend or swap for a creamy dressing like blue cheese or Italian. Yum! -
How can I make this dish vegetarian?
Simply omit the chicken and bacon, and add more veggies like mushrooms or artichokes for flavor. -
Can I prepare this ahead of time?
Yes! Assemble the casserole, cover, and refrigerate overnight. Then bake when you’re ready to eat. -
How do I know when it’s done baking?
Look for bubbling cheese and a golden top. You can also insert a knife in the center—if it comes out hot, you’re good to go!
